Welcome to the official website of Eric Shanteau, 2008 Olympian and cancer survivor. During the summer of 2008, Eric achieved his lifelong dream of qualifying for the U.S. Olympic Swim Team. On June 19, 2008, just one week before the trials, he was diagnosed with testicular cancer. Eric was able to delay surgery to compete in the Olympic Games where he swam a personal best time in the 200 meter breaststroke.
Eric resides in Austin, TX where he trains under Eddie Reese and Kris Kubik. Eric spends his extra time working with the Lance Armstrong Foundation where he is an advocate for cancer awareness especially in young adults. He travels the country giving motivational speeches to swimmers, students, business professionals, and fundraisers.
